splitclient-rb-3.2.4.pre.rc3

https://rubygems.org

splitclient-rb

quick gemspec

.gem

.gem metadata (gemspec)

.gemspec

id: 926788

number: 3.2.4.pre.rc3

platform: ruby

spec_sha256: 659ed90a90c4580c5d2bc9003a25cee3a1d88f07fcaf91699923a5fb1fb16e5d

sha256: a2ef5f06e57f93d252deedbc6a760fad05dc72896cfb57611884ef18f3bcca1c

created_at: 2024-05-13 08:28:00 UTC

updated_at: 2024-06-11 14:16:15 UTC

position: 213

version_data_entries_count: 73

uploaded_at: 2017-03-20 15:33:18 UTC

indexed: true

has_extensions:

extensions:

Gem size: 37 KB

Version Data Entries

Total: 73

Unpacked size: 132 KB

Full NameModeUIDGIDMtimeLinknameSizeSHA
.gitignore10064400637 Bytesbb4dfe23e3b1ea899686a2017e6fc802595a90e3254955272bbf9d956c088ab7
CHANGES.txt100644002.64 KBb1e3f751f96ce56664226f6341340b75586c896346068bd1208494b6d8148b40
Detailed-README.md1006440014.9 KB7cf237c41ac8c37190b6dedba8de12e4e34cf53709692a62e038ee2d4c7ff031
Gemfile1006440099 Bytes27b45c0e8c1fe210ad0971c05638a0ef472863717001a08eafd13e3ab61fdbb0
LICENSE10064400560 Bytese915598b100a55a6f095c19b087cb57ca5eba6b0a7299268e3faba648952c821
NEWS100644001.25 KB93b70b9ffade3b56ba0fdf856a33fb32dd3fceb67fc37a7b758a20df4dc92d47
README.md100644003.4 KB49a9733ebc99eb5516e84d9df6a72a3b6542ccd9fd42cccbc4181a37cba50c6e
Rakefile10064400103 Bytes04eee8531c80e5dc4dab968ccb734e3bb1557474d5551f8b0735c2f63f25a745
console1007550037 Bytes8a50ef9ad1ae9b7c36f33cc3a840cf3583bc0f4250793fbf8e72b49f3e7342f5
exe/splitio100755002.42 KB7572b7b1842813424381169cb60c05ec9f6c415b93d5a0a2961591d011c1f4fa
lib/cache/adapters/memory_adapter.rb10064400275 Bytes9e0a1cfa7ac298272bc30f47baeab342b4b669c0802b97b98ec9a4ffcf2ee9f1
lib/cache/adapters/memory_adapters/map_adapter.rb100644002.98 KBad5d75195817ed4eda155302f71a94cfc0a52531c4163fd108720c6ac3e7db9b
lib/cache/adapters/memory_adapters/queue_adapter.rb10064400898 Bytes87754d45906318edab905bda86d18dca2bf71f95947df4ba82f10bfc6a1193b6
lib/cache/adapters/redis_adapter.rb100644002.88 KB74bca6536015e71db16de385c3209d9c4931cbe6a4d8c31fab740af8c9883939
lib/cache/repositories/impressions/memory_repository.rb100644001.65 KBca359848d0029413febd4fa1cea623ad018f547a65c28f75b938979da0e10d85
lib/cache/repositories/impressions/redis_repository.rb100644002.77 KB916b9ef252e50466633a4eb6631a28db4a993e7bf4f8935f9224b96054322862
lib/cache/repositories/impressions_repository.rb10064400749 Bytesc3e5e35ce659fe9adc8913255ec0c0be9dba772eaa9ab7ed70497e6f22c73e49
lib/cache/repositories/metrics/memory_repository.rb100644003.16 KB647489855d474413d1b52b40d67d621b4dcf29093443230dc7274d0cc79240a3
lib/cache/repositories/metrics/redis_repository.rb100644002.74 KB05c7d5b332abab795eea9b3da5224a195dc89d0ac116d59d164e336c5f052250
lib/cache/repositories/metrics_repository.rb10064400819 Bytes95f67cf93c3f8c4d374dbb014547e5c3ef695edb7189437a0a62343ccf0cb693
lib/cache/repositories/repository.rb10064400490 Bytesb823ea1f72b831a0190ac69b5dd3745ee1f0669d5d4b2ab30ada654b3ef478a5
lib/cache/repositories/segments_repository.rb100644002.02 KBe2611288ce643d2e17130c46f188ee4c7d2b4e5796c638be488f34889f7b66c6
lib/cache/repositories/splits_repository.rb100644002.7 KB9750c759a60b2443d70d69e6a8fffd55ebc9b2b8df34905280dea3b17cd2b10d
lib/cache/senders/impressions_formatter.rb100644002.54 KBabd33a691cbf4abc6e34aa6269d433f257f025bf6d873ed9ad72f45f2af0e0ca
lib/cache/senders/impressions_sender.rb100644001.64 KBc7a664c7d40f13412bca9074ef3831a28395d4777aeacf8602162fc877fd8a76
lib/cache/senders/metrics_sender.rb100644001.15 KB64274b4e920c47c4290161f0b377fbf605c7dfafccda2786b652cb08f8c0b3a8
lib/cache/stores/sdk_blocker.rb100644001.16 KB4990e635f97a092cd00e5a5aa37032bb17c5a3f495b9ca91182d34c3e37e02c5
lib/cache/stores/segment_store.rb100644002.33 KB278fb70520335b2702a3d5a49d27efdde0a123baf6d60721ea5189a2124e6403
lib/cache/stores/split_store.rb100644002.76 KB495ddf078151ec0f28c7aaa3ab1f8b6cfd59ad098020bcc5e78bd39427f4817d
lib/engine/api/client.rb100644002.23 KB67ba33c5b791f727c8edc716ce0f2c2b7557bea0dbfe84591f66e6d522179f6e
lib/engine/api/impressions.rb100644001.22 KBb2798fec463bc7f3e814c946ac97c68d717518a0193ba7df36af33e3fd492f56
lib/engine/api/metrics.rb100644001.77 KBacd66e04c3be2c5d204bc7137f5cb7a0844098eeb0f5c5d1d2c9954e40faad21
lib/engine/api/segments.rb100644002.42 KB9e732a3da5c972bdc15452adeaadfb04afeb57c7c50b0e67a482fc937893310d
lib/engine/api/splits.rb100644001.83 KB076c8201abf3bf74d757803c0b8518bfb54961cf60ebc7c336386946bf573657
lib/engine/evaluator/splitter.rb100644002.81 KB203fe1e8c821992f2f1cc3f342963de28ee676f89b3179fb70dda4dcbbc9445c
lib/engine/matchers/all_keys_matcher.rb10064400970 Bytes2a576e4703131aeb4599ebd56a7840c82351e692cf6a77bfdc8989fe7d60523c
lib/engine/matchers/between_matcher.rb100644001.28 KBfd9b86e64cf26aa9f98c3f62d901325103aebcab2ce19212c52af7791c8ea460
lib/engine/matchers/combiners.rb10064400168 Bytes3db66aad8490548172250527abbb9042bd32a42bd497f364e5e3ca6cb61d0e5e
lib/engine/matchers/combining_matcher.rb100644001.98 KB9eb4a8e43ba4f143082c297bffb7ce732766bfb90f6857da47511f7facfebba6
lib/engine/matchers/equal_to_matcher.rb100644001.14 KB0fec38c12f26bf4e6f9ced054111e2d95a4ccb45293dd7a1bb8153d1befb43df
lib/engine/matchers/greater_than_or_equal_to_matcher.rb100644001.26 KB8582f91bfdd3d67501bd71cd50a397dd02540c472fb6904fb6d69cae47419759
lib/engine/matchers/less_than_or_equal_to_matcher.rb100644001.25 KB62abc5832b3e602b71a044c7f3d40d6b8209f507b10806bdb9de38717bb6435d
lib/engine/matchers/negation_matcher.rb100644001.04 KB9e49a2cdb12357b6a21dce786dc1f1877c783f5a7bcb4c79ae5bf45202a0a1ed
lib/engine/matchers/user_defined_segment_matcher.rb100644001020 Bytes8860478cafc8f76844d19dcb6fea6861d2decc3fb74ceb585a5d3977ebfe6a63
lib/engine/matchers/whitelist_matcher.rb100644001.51 KBd1faab818c725a8283c695486441e3be45d457c541c3fb4f2237b168a15d2466
lib/engine/metrics/binary_search_latency_tracker.rb100644002.88 KBc4c28eff1f882388d93ec43e596672ea72f7baa49eb4a898e603cad3bc4fb52a
lib/engine/metrics/metrics.rb100644001.74 KB55a0526ba367c59b2ef5e3ff19020d941de7920101943a1bd506f88f08451556
lib/engine/models/label.rb10064400233 Bytes353aee3aae26b73eaed98abd105940cb046a0464480b7e51d9e21ba46ccd3714
lib/engine/models/split.rb10064400345 Bytes87606348b9301957f658f3ba8f7ae36ba0ec08287eb1b846280e2515ffb5b671
lib/engine/parser/condition.rb100644003.98 KBb23ffcfeaec2b261034ae416cc063e0ff9f1d30aaa7eb95f3d8a94194305f9e9
lib/engine/parser/partition.rb10064400652 Bytes548a5105c87d7b935a808603a109f4b5b55d82455da28ba723ff8c2c56460607
lib/engine/parser/split_adapter.rb100644002.99 KB07c3e5f51dc401ca9da2f2cdf670ff662c688ec0787d7e80460df0cadffb0d0d
lib/engine/parser/split_treatment.rb100644002.21 KB33ef1929f983d02296914a4f8fffb852a2a634a1903ba1e37f1acf5aa48b7bba
lib/engine/partitions/treatments.rb10064400873 Bytesef5090978724d8e137a77709f73c7f1592b738d4595e1480c1dd11d260ac1d57
lib/exceptions/sdk_blocker_timeout_expired_exception.rb1006440089 Bytes5a14491392fa90088c9fbbc0474b1a29d8dd25cfed87bd7097d2a323efe3955d
lib/splitclient-rb.rb100644002.36 KB706076198eaa65fe8df62e6f6921831675aea41fa5dd06ace50f648e03a49cb9
lib/splitclient-rb/clients/localhost_split_client.rb100644002.61 KB73d1fb51ea48856c5566ac71a4a069cbfaf4f918a942828614cce7974b1f8d4f
lib/splitclient-rb/clients/split_client.rb100644005.08 KB5f6adb3bc9c3e4094e4d05dd73e3e6c8f7ae9f84a6cdb7e57cc18c34a59b4791
lib/splitclient-rb/localhost_split_factory.rb10064400362 Bytes3cbeae2b3524265c3fd0abbc7560042c136ec59e8e139b4253f3c9575cf19b75
lib/splitclient-rb/localhost_utils.rb100644001015 Bytes2f73d0e0157366bc94ab15d1a69a9c8e34ca99b6fd6ba38345285a26a39a642d
lib/splitclient-rb/managers/localhost_split_manager.rb100644001.23 KB4000ba43e478434d1d3a2b2e1eadd6da3468069e919c66862e22d605fdfbb496
lib/splitclient-rb/managers/split_manager.rb100644001.96 KBd1267c6910b80c4beb5b9564ad213c0a195fadffb56e8f9f7c904ecbc402ba2c
lib/splitclient-rb/split_config.rb100644009.87 KB7640eed98ac98b6e39756b7b801aeed6e6da26398e723d50bf1a3fc56a5317ae
lib/splitclient-rb/split_factory.rb100644001.25 KB71cc29a16c7da20db95afdab1fccfd6cd3a0698ae620bd3bc21d84f7856d571a
lib/splitclient-rb/split_factory_builder.rb10064400384 Bytesa8008fe499f9114ea4a1bc93628dfa234f8d242140b413a376c38bcec8ba936b
lib/splitclient-rb/version.rb1006440049 Bytes9575cbe405a3f7989b618d103cbbe17bb75669e54c2bd446ee6ea84042d5acc1
lib/splitclient-rb_utilitites.rb100644001.03 KBdedb8b6b3a043f0facb19a325546eba16a7dd78157d854f651a744e8f36a97ad
runTests1007550056 Bytes631da9ac97c27f8ca84b807381c3b970e80b4e767082024c94f7810f363bb29a
splitclient-rb.gemspec100644001.54 KB777a783ddd026f42a514ae9b11caea1bdcf9d0776e21c7914fb85d734ae91eca
splitio.yml.example10064400145 Bytesfbba58215415e881190334f0eda15249393598ac0c8b9e001472c7947478b94a
tasks/benchmark_get_treatment.rake100644001.4 KBb0ef61cc53f6b217122566f28a2e70b755face84807afa9c9412ff47cec8bb6e
tasks/console.rake10064400124 Bytesbd172845364e2307f67f45028194a433c36f71028a1cfcb1f251b17a293318e4
tasks/rspec.rake1006440064 Bytes78dc6b3e073f3a50066d60858e79115d1ba0f3f078d6f5474eea7b5fa0ec0f69